Morphometric Sexual Dimorphism of Tibial Tuberosity in Maharashtra

Journal Title: Indian Journal of Anatomy - Year 2017, Vol 6, Issue 3

Abstract

Introduction: The revolutionary changes in the surgical treatment of unicompartmental and total knee arthroplasty make it important for surgeons and radiologists to acquaint themselves with relevant knowledge pertaining to the morphometry of tibial tuberosity and it’s clinical significance. Material and Methods: This study was undertaken on 122 normal dry adult human tibia of known sex and side (62 males & 60 females) in terms of Distance of tibial tuberosity from anterior border of inter condylar area, length and breadth in upper smooth part and lower rough partof tibial tuberosity. Result: Different parameters in male and female bones were taken on right and left side, the differences among them are significant. Conclusions: Sound knowledge of tibial tuberosity morphometry and variability helps orthopaedic surgeon in carrying out surgical procedures.
